Solution for 5x+7(-x+4)=14 equation:


Simplifying
5x + 7(-1x + 4) = 14

Reorder the terms:
5x + 7(4 + -1x) = 14
5x + (4 * 7 + -1x * 7) = 14
5x + (28 + -7x) = 14

Reorder the terms:
28 + 5x + -7x = 14

Combine like terms: 5x + -7x = -2x
28 + -2x = 14

Solving
28 + -2x = 14

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-28' to each side of the equation.
28 + -28 + -2x = 14 + -28

Combine like terms: 28 + -28 = 0
0 + -2x = 14 + -28
-2x = 14 + -28

Combine like terms: 14 + -28 = -14
-2x = -14

Divide each side by '-2'.
x = 7

Simplifying
x = 7
